Output 4bd15ecd36ba5de9b340315eeab482989211bd8050241993828a7ab457380270:3

value
866482
script pubkey
OP_0 OP_PUSHBYTES_20 3ccaac5400192241247fbfbe5bea28cdecc9b5a9
address
tb1q8n92c4qqry3yzfrlh7l9h63gehkvnddfyxryjq
transaction
4bd15ecd36ba5de9b340315eeab482989211bd8050241993828a7ab457380270